1988 Pontiac Fiero GT
August 15, 2008
Yes, the Fiero, inspired by that crazy man who brought us the orginal Goat, swindled the Irish into building a factory and was made famous by his weakness for young accomplices and coke: John Z Delorean.
The fiero was to be a commuter car and it was inspired by John Z’s Banshee Prototype, it evolved over its production run into a half decent sports car, and then the general killed it. RIP Fiero 1984-1988.
This Fine example in our Halifax Used Car Showroom is untouched and almost factory fresh. It is the GT with the upgraded 2.8 V6 engine, 5 speed Transmission, improved suspension, bodywork and Fatter rubber, 126,000 km, factory air and am/fm/cassette.

1980 Porsche 911 Turbo
August 13, 2008
Recaro Seats
93,000 km
3.3 flat 6 Turbo
First Introduced in 1974, also called the 930 in North America after internal company designation. Physically distinctive by its Whale tale and wider rear haunches to accommodate fatter rubber than the std 911. This car was a ‘challenge to drive until 4wd was introduced in the 993 series
